Transaction db80232a675bcb246cad91fd70791ed03aebd86ff483cbbb6a578cc2481a3b0b
1 Input
1 Output
-
db80232a675bcb246cad91fd70791ed03aebd86ff483cbbb6a578cc2481a3b0b:0
- value
- 3907105
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e26f32ed22ccc5c2e59dc9b5f8218af123dca5d OP_EQUAL
- address
- 34SSrb2VmgRLCHysy3Quas3XZNkDAg2UkX